PENARTH Sea Angling had their last competition on Sunday, January 18 with first prize going to Dean Bowser with four codling weighing 8lb 15ozs.
Second went to Ray Starling with three codling weighing 6lb 5ozs.
Third was junior member Owen Lane with two codling weighing 4lbs.
Fourth went to Paul Starling with a codling weighing 2lb 6ozs.
All catches came from the beach.
Junior member Catrin Payne caught a 6oz whiting from the pier.
The next competition will take place on Sunday, February 1, fishing from the pier and beach from 3pm until 7pm.
